Description from source |
Description poster : letterpress and wood-engraving on paper backed onto linen ; 67.5 x 98.5 cm. Notes • Printed below the Chinese characters l.l.: Regulation of Mines Statute 37 Vic. No.480. Translated by C.P. Hodges Esq. Chief Chinese Interpreter for the Colony of Victoria under instructions from R. Brough Smyth F.G.S. Chief Inspector of Mines and Published by direction of the Honorable Wm. McClellan M.P. Minister of Mines for the Colony of Victoria. • Dated below characters l.c.: 20th November 1875. • Inscribed in ink on verso: Misc. / 13 / Cd5. • The poster was originally mounted on two wooden supports, now at LTRE 709. Exhibited “All the rage: the poster in Victoria 1850-2000”, Keith Murdoch Gallery, State Library of Victoria, 10 August – 28 October 2001. |
